It should be Grant, but I voted Culek to give him some respect.

This board is so obsessed with stats and I watched Rimouski every damn time on Sportsnet Friday CHL Game of the Week and this guy is great defensively. Great size, active stick presence, and not a BIG checker, but a GREAT checker because he separates the man from the puck.

I think this guy is going to be a bottom 6er in the NHL. But I agree that Grant > Culek, I just wanted to give him some notice.
